You may extend the loan period of items borrowed from Bromley libraries, in line with the following rules.
Details
- You may renew an item in the library for a further loan period as long as it has not been requested by another customer.
- You may also renew items twice by telephone or post to any Bromley library. You must quote your library ticket barcode number or the item's barcode number.
- If you have no outstanding charges or overdue items, you may also renew by using the online library catalogue.
- To renew online you will need a password. If you were not issued with one when you joined, or have forgotten it, a member of staff will be able to allocate you a new one.
- If you want to renew in-depth open learning and language courses, or any items that you have already renewed twice by other methods, you must take them into a library for renewal with your library card.
Costs
- Additional hire fees will be charged on return of the items for CDs, cassettes, DVDs and videos that have been renewed by telephone, post or online.
